What you'll learn
After successfully completing this section, the student will be able to:
Describe the historical evolution and significance of infection control in healthcare.
Identify the key components of the chain of infection and factors affecting disease transmission.
Differentiate between universal precautions, standard precautions, and transmission-based precautions in healthcare settings.
Explain the principles and practices of standard precautions.
Distinguish infection control measures implemented during normal circumstances versus pandemics.
Evaluate the regulatory requirements for infection control training among healthcare professionals.

Peter A. Kreckel, RPh is a most unique breed of community pharmacist. He is a 1981 graduate of the University of Pittsburgh School of Pharmacy. He has practiced independent community pharmacy for his entire career. He began his teaching career at St. Francis University in 2005, in the Department of Physician Assistant Sciences. For the past 16 years, he has taught Pharmacology to over 700 Physician Assistant Science students in their didactic year. He teaches all disciplines year-round, from Antibiotic therapy to Ob-Gyn.
